python三个数从小到大排序,结果用空格隔开 python三个数升序排序

本篇文章给大家谈谈python三个数升序排序 , 以及python三个数从小到大排序,结果用空格隔开对应的知识点 , 希望对各位有所帮助 , 不要忘了收藏本站喔 。
1python怎么升序和降序排序【python三个数从小到大排序,结果用空格隔开python三个数升序排序】在Python中 , 可以使用sorted()函数对二维数组进行排序 。
你可以使用Python内置的sorted()函数对输入的数字和数组进行排序 。sorted()函数可以接受一个可迭代对象作为参数 , 并返回一个新的已排序的列表 。
在Python实际开发中 , 会经常需要用到对列表进行排序 。下面站长在线对列表的排序讲解几种常用的 *** :使用列表对象的sort() *** 进行排序 。列表对象提供了sort() *** 用于对原列表中的元素进行排序 。
我们可以看到python中的排序是稳定的 。我们可以利用这个稳定的特性来进行一些复杂的排序步骤 , 比如 , 我们将学生的数据先按成绩降序然后年龄升序 。当排序是稳定的时候 , 我们可以先将年龄升序 , 再将成绩降序会得到相同的结果 。
)升序和降序 list.sort()和sorted()都接受一个参数reverse(True or False)来表示降序或升序排序 。例如对上面的student降序排序如下:5)排序的稳定性和复杂排序 从python2开始 , 排序被保证为稳定的 。
先打开excel表格 , 在表格上方找到数据选项 , 进到数据选项有个排序选项 , 点击排序中可以选择按自己想要的 *** 排序 。
2python输入3个数将其排序后输出 。要求如下:(1)编写1个函数sort实现三个...同志 , 函数返回值只能是一个 , 你咋能一下子返回3个数呢?把输入参数改成引用 , 就可以了 。
比如依次接收用户输入的3个数 , 排序后打印 。现在我们来看一下在Python中都有哪些 *** 来实现:采用分支结构 , 用最基本的if和else来实现 。引入列表 。使用max函数 。用列表的sort操作来实现大小比较并打印输出 。
好的 , 这段Python代码是一个简单的程序示例 , 用于输入4个数并按从大到小的顺序输出 。具体的程序流程如下: 使用float(input())函数 , 提示用户输入4个浮点数 , 并将这些数值存储在numnumnum3和num4变量中 。
3编写Python程序,对三个整型数据按从小到大的顺序输出?1、只有3个数 , 可以用判断语句直接调整数的顺序 , 不用去写排序程序 。
2、输入三个整数 , 要求按从小到大的顺序输出 。解题思路:此题采用依次比较的 *** 排出其大小顺序 。任一客户端可以方便地得到服务器上的文件的任意版本(如果有权限的话) 。
3、生成目标代码 , 即计算机可以识别的代码 。对软件进行说明 , 即对软件的编写进行说明 。为数不少的初学者 , 甚至少数有经验的程序员都忽视软件说明的编写 , 因为这部分虽然不会在生成的程序中直接显示 , 也不参与编译 。
4、可以使用 Python 的 itertools 模块中的 permutations 函数来实现 。permutations 函数可以返回一个可迭代对象 , 其中包含了给定序列中所有长度为给定值的排列组合 。
4python如何对给定的三个整数,按从小到大排序,用sort语句 。首先我们定义一个列表输入一串大小不一的数字 。可以用sort() *** 对定义的列表排序 , 注意 , sort只是对列表排序 , 它没有返回一个值 。输入print列表名即可得到排序后的列表数据 。
要按照年份从小到大对Python列表进行排序 , 可以使用列表的sort() ***  , 同时指定一个lambda函数来提取年份并进行比较 。
L.sort(cmp=None ,  key=None ,  reverse=False)函数作用:它是把L原地排序 , 也就是使用后并不是返回一个有序的序列副本 , 而是把当前序列变得有序 。
可以使用 Python 中的 random 模块来生成 0 到 100 之间的随机整数 , 再使用 sort()*** 对随机数列表进行排序 , 最后输出更大值和最小值即可 。
在最坏状况下则需要 Ο(n2) 次比较 , 但这种状况并不常见 。事实上 , 快速排序通常明显比其他 Ο(nlogn) 算法更快 , 因为它的内部循环(inner loop)可以在大部分的架构上很有效率地被实现出来 。
比如A的ascii码为65 , a的ascii码为97 。所以在排序时 , 大写字母开头的单词会排在前面 。

推荐阅读